Creatives are more than just decoration — they’re your frontline in traffic arbitrage. They're the first impression that decides whether a user clicks through or scrolls past. You could have the perfect product, the juiciest offer, and precise targeting… but if your creative doesn’t hook, you’re invisible.
But don’t expect a one-size-fits-all solution. TikTok, Facebook, and Google each demand a different style. A rookie mistake is pushing the same creative everywhere. That rarely works. Winning the arbitrage game means adapting quickly, testing frequently, and staying plugged into platform trends.

Types of Creatives That Actually Work
Most affiliates work across three formats — text, visuals, and dynamic content. Audio also enters the game if you're dabbling in podcasts, pre-rolls, or voice-led stories.
Text isn't just for emails or push notifications. It's your hook — the punchy line on the banner or video that either grabs attention in 2 seconds or gets ignored. Static visuals — think Facebook ads or teaser networks — need high contrast, clean CTAs, and clear messaging. Then there's dynamic content: GIFs, TikToks, Reels. These offer movement, emotion, and virality — gold for engagement.
What Makes a Creative Convert
Great creatives follow the AIDA structure: Attention, Interest, Desire, Action. This is more than theory — it maps exactly to how users think. If you start shouting “Click now” without context or emotion, you'll lose them.
Platform context matters too. TikTok rewards user-generated-style content, even if filmed on a smartphone. Facebook still favors clean, clear visuals with direct messages. And on Google, relevance is everything — if your visuals or copy don’t match the search intent, say goodbye to clicks.
Add emotional triggers. Curiosity, urgency, fear of missing out (FOMO), or greed — all work when used smartly. Just don’t overdo it. If your creative screams like a cheap promo flyer, users won’t trust it.
Tools Without the Designer Price Tag
You don’t need to be a graphic designer to produce scroll-stopping assets. Canva is gold for quick visual work. InShot and CapCut are popular for editing videos on the fly. And for something unique, try AI-powered tools — though don’t expect them to do all the thinking. They spark ideas, but conversion comes from knowing your audience.
Where Ideas Come From (Besides Your Head)
The best inspiration? What’s already working. No, that doesn’t mean stealing — it means observing how winning ads are structured, what emotional tones they use, and how they play with curiosity. Watch trends across social media, notice how influencers integrate products, or even pay attention to creative outdoor ads or packaging.

Adapting by Vertical
Each niche has its own flavor. Gambling creatives focus on raw emotion and simplicity — think screenshots of winnings, bold emojis, minimal text. Finance calls for clarity and trust: charts, income claims (ethically presented), and clean designs. Dating thrives on curiosity and personality-driven visuals. Nutra leans on “before/after” shots, authority figures, and dramatic but relatable headlines.
DIY or Outsource?
Creating your own creatives can pay off big if you have the eye and time. But when you're scaling, outsourcing is often worth the budget. Whether it's freelance designers or automation tools, what matters is the brief. Know your message, be clear about your goal, and test everything. Always test on yourself first: would you click on this?
Avoiding the Common Pitfalls
Too much text, blurry images, low contrast CTAs — these are classics that kill conversion. But the bigger problem? Using a Facebook-style banner on TikTok, or a TikTok-style video on Google. Wrong format, wrong vibe. Creatives need to fit the space. And please, don’t use outdated stock images — it’s 2025, people want authenticity.
How to create good creative in 2025: advices
To build a truly effective creative, you need to tap into psychological cues that instantly grab attention.
1. Scarcity works wonders — phrases like “Only 3 spots left” trigger FOMO and urgency.
2. People crave social proof — display reviews or numbers (“3,000 users already joined”). Simplicity is key: a message that’s easy to process sticks better. Use visual anchors — facial expressions, eye contact, emotional cues.
3. Contrast — in color or message — helps creatives stand out in fast-scrolling feeds. Tapping into fear or pain points can work if you offer a clear solution.
4. Curiosity is powerful: teasing part of the message makes people click. Before-and-after imagery always converts by promising transformation.
5. Personalization (like “For London residents”) increases relevance immediately.
6. And most importantly — have one clear call to action that leaves no confusion.
Final Thoughts
A high-converting creative is never an accident. It’s the result of clear messaging, emotional intelligence, platform-appropriate formatting, and relentless testing. The same ad can flop one day and win big the next, with just a tiny tweak.
